Output e318dfc1a5e168b1334f82b5aa540c1f378d043ff0a1e14dee22514421bad14e:4

value
21990135
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85eeaf8e62b1e191757ae70d0e8dd568a06ca09a OP_EQUAL
address
3DuBjEakcx6RffGLc8nCcQy9S73LV442we
transaction
e318dfc1a5e168b1334f82b5aa540c1f378d043ff0a1e14dee22514421bad14e
confirmations
186282
spent
true